Large Anglo-Saxon Gilt Bronze Great Square-Headed Brooch

LATE 5TH-6TH CENTURY A.D.

5 1/4 in. (83 grams, 13.5 cm).

Comprising a rectangular headplate with outer concentric bands of punched points, inner of Style I animals, raised border, and inner panel of scrolls; bow with three raised vertical ribs; footplate with lateral lappets featuring profile horse-heads; median bar with punched points, lozenge panels with scrolled border and rounded lateral and finial lugs; pin-lugs and catch to the reverse.

Provenance

Found Seaham, Co Durham, UK.
Property of a Durham private collector.

This lot has been checked against the Interpol Database of stolen works of art and is accompanied by search certificate number no.12982-245110.

Literature

Cf. Hines, J., A New Corpus of Anglo-Saxon Great Square-Headed Brooches, London, 1997, item 45(a) Londesborough, for a very similar example.
